Giannis Shines as Bucks Rally to Edge Kings 114-108 in Thrilling Showdown
In a thrilling NBA matchup on March 22, 2025, the Milwaukee Bucks staged a dramatic comeback to defeat the Sacramento Kings 114-108. The game showcased the resilience of the Bucks, who overcame a sluggish start and a 14-point deficit to secure their second consecutive victory, even without their all-star point guard Damian Lillard.
The Kings entered the game with high hopes, leading 61-49 at halftime. DeMar DeRozan led the Kings with 22 points, but the absence of key players like Domantas Sabonis and Malik Monk due to injuries and illness proved detrimental. The Kings appeared to be in control, but the Bucks had other plans.
The turning point came in the third quarter, where Giannis Antetokounmpo took center stage. Scoring an impressive 22 points during the period, he helped the Bucks close the gap and regain momentum. By the end of the third quarter, the Bucks had transformed a 14-point deficit into a manageable lead, setting the stage for a thrilling finish.
Giannis finished the game with 32 points and 17 rebounds, making his performance pivotal in securing the win against the Kings. “I just wanted to do whatever it takes to help my team win,” Giannis said in the post-game interview. His determination and skill were on full display, as he dominated the court and rallied his teammates.
Brook Lopez also played a crucial role, contributing 21 points, including 18 in the first half, which helped keep the Bucks competitive during their sluggish start. Additionally, Kyle Kuzma added a double-double with 14 points and 14 rebounds, showcasing the depth of the Bucks’ roster.
While the Bucks were finding their rhythm, the Kings struggled in the final minutes. Kevin Porter Jr. scored 18 points and played a key role in maintaining the lead while Giannis rested. However, the Kings missed crucial free throws and shot three consecutive airballs in the final minute, sealing their fate and allowing the Bucks to edge ahead.
The Bucks shot 43.5% from the field overall, improving their shooting percentage significantly in the second half. This strong performance was crucial for the team as they continue to compete for playoff positioning. With this victory, the Bucks improved their record to 40-30, while the Kings fell to 35-35.
